It covers all REXX language elements, all TSO built-in functions, and the more important built-in REXX functions.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eYou will find URLs in the book linking to a set of practice problems on a public webpage, as well as additional information on setting up your TSO session to execute REXX programs.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eThis book was written and published by the author of \"REXX in the TSO Environment.\" \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eThe REXX Language on TSO improves on \"REXX in the TSO Environment\" in every way: it clarifies important points; it is better organized, and gives better examples.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eREXX is a high-level scripting language created in the 1980's by IBM for the IBM mainframe operating systems CMS and MVS. It quickly gained popularity and expanded into other environments such as Netview, CICS, AIX, QMF, VSE.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eREXX is often used for prototyping applications, front-ending operating system commands and TSO\/ISPF panel applications. Its flexibility and clear straightforward syntax make it a welcome replacement for IBM utility programs.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eREXX is generally not used for high-volume business applications because of its performance limitations with respect to compiled or assembled languages.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eREXX is able to read and write sequential files and\/or PDS members. It contains all programming language features, including the ability to do calculations with decimal numbers to any precision. It is especially useful in manipulating character strings in free-column format. \u003cp\u003e\u003c\/p\u003eThere is a chapter containing examples of REXX programs, macros, and user-written functions. Explanations of the code are shown on the facing page.\u003ch3\u003eAuthor Biography\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eI worked as a programmer for a major insurance company. In 1976 I aided in the introduction of TSO to the staff by testing it, creating a TSO user's guide, writing Clists, teaching classes in TSO, and making recommendations to the technical support personnel about TSO. I worked on TSO administration, managing user id's. I automated the administration by writing Clists, TSO native mode commands, utilities, JCL, Assembler language programs, and MVS utilities. At another major insurance company I was introduced to REXX on CMS, and there wrote a user guide for programmers on REXX. When TSO REXX became available in 1988, I began working with it. Several years of that led to the creation of my book \"REXX in the TSO Environment.\" As a programming contractor, I automated the transfer of an entire data center's JCL and procedures to another data center, using REXX, IBM utilities, and TSO\/ISPF panels. When the publisher decided to drop mainframe books in 1996, the book was no longer published. Shortly after that I created a course for TSO REXX, and began teaching it in various companies throughout the country, including at an IBM site. I turned the course into a book which I published and sold directly on one of my websites until 2004. When I became aware of On Demand publishing, I updated my book, converted it to electronic format and published it in 2012.\u003c\/p\u003e\n            \u003cdiv\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eNumber of Pages:\u003c\/strong\u003e 212\u003c\/div\u003e\n            \u003cdiv\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eDimensions:\u003c\/strong\u003e 0.45 x 11.02 x 8.5 IN\u003c\/div\u003e\n            \u003cdiv\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003ePublication Date:\u003c\/strong\u003e August 19, 2012\u003c\/div\u003e\n            ","brand":"BooksCloud","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":47212649480441,"sku":"9781479104772","price":29.02,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0789\/2782\/3097\/files\/TUNzTmRtYjV4a1hKTTJEbGM2aTNvdz09.webp?v=1768094861","url":"https:\/\/bookscloud.io\/products\/the-rexx-language-on-tso-paperback","provider":"BooksCloud Book Dropshipping","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
